About the role;

As the Mechanical Supervisor, you will have overall responsibility for all Mechanical engineering aspects including staff development, Mechanical processes & procedures for this Data Centre. Reporting to the Technical Manager and working closely with all team disciplines on site, you will have responsibilities in; team building, development, upskilling and general team management. As well as Mechanical Supervision of the operation, maintenance and repair of all critical environment systems, while maintaining 100% uptime to all critical power systems.

To be considered for this position you will have;

·      A thorough understanding of the Controls theory related to HVAC systems and have an understanding of advanced software structure associated with BMS controls/PC Networks.

·      An excellent understanding and experience of the mechanical and control systems used in a Data Centre environment / similar environment, including: Generators, Fuel Systems, Building Management Systems and Controls, Air handling units, Variable Frequency Drives (VSDs), Fire Alarm systems, and Fire Suppression systems (pre-action sprinklers).

·      Strong and committed team player with excellent communication and coaching skills with the ability to communicate intelligently and effectively with the client and with contractors who perform maintenance or upgrade work on the Data Centre systems.

·      Computer literate with the ability to compile and submit monthly and annual reports, and to monitor and trend operational characteristics (load, capacity, environmental conditions etc.).

·      Experience of complex automatic control equipment, including relay logic, programmable logic controllers (PLCâs), building management systems, and their integration with the Data Centre infrastructure.

·      A Good level of experience of integration products and protocol exchange software such as Modbus, BACnet etc.
